MỘT SỐ IDIOMS HAY:
- the apple doesn’t fall far from the tree: a child usually has similar qualities to their parents.
Eg: “It’s not unusual that you have the same interests as your mother. The apple doesn’t fall far from the tree.”
- to follow in someone’s footsteps: to try to achieve the same things that someone else (usually a family member) has already done.
Eg: I decided to go into law instead of medicine. I thought about following in my father’s footsteps and becoming a surgeon, but I don’t think I’d make a great doctor.
- like father, like son: sons tend to be similar to their fathers. We normally use this idiom to talk about personality, interests, and character
Eg: Jimmy is tall just like his father, and they have the same smile. Like father, like son.
- to run in the family: many members of the family have that quality, skill, interest, problem, disease, etc.
Eg: Heart disease runs in my family. I try to have a healthy diet and get plenty of exercise.
- the apple of one’s eye: Someone’s favorite or most cherished person is the apple of their eye. We often use this idiom to talk about a parent and their child.
Eg: Our grandson is the apple of our eye. We absolutely adore him.
- get along with (or get on with): If two people get along with (or get on with) each other, it means that they like each other and have a friendly relationship. (Get along with is American English, and get on with is British English.)
Eg: If you have a large family, there will likely be some people who don’t get along with each other.
- (just) one big happy family: If a group of people is (just) one big happy family, it means that a group of people (often a family) get along and work well together. We sometimes use this idiom sarcastically.
Eg: Our firm has been successful because of our close-knit relationship. We’re one big happy family.
- bad blood: there is anger or hate between people people due to something that happened in the past.
Eg: Are you sure you want to invite all of your cousins to your party? Isn’t there bad blood between two of them?

【從學員練習影片觀察到一個關於 TDD 的有趣現象】
極速開發的課後練習作業,雖說重點是放在極速開發要學習的技巧與刻意練習的模型,但開發的方式、順序也是刻意安排成類似 TDD 的進行方式,來讓生產力最大化(TDD 本來就是幫助開發的,不是幫助測試的)
我從2位第一次上我課的學員(當然就是 #極速開發,代表他們沒上過#單元測試 跟 #TDD與持續重構),雖然他們是照著示範影片、上課教學用 TDD 在寫整個 tennis 的過程,但從他們執行測試的時間點就可以發現:
「他是用測試來驗證 production code 的正確性」,即使他先寫了測試,也不先執行,沒有看到紅燈,每次都等到 production code 寫完了,應該要綠燈時,才執行測試。
而其他上過 TDD 課的同學 ,或是上過單元測試的同學,知道測試是用來描述情境,如果現在「加入的這個情境是新的需求或需求異動,代表目前 production code 還不支援這個情境,執行測試跑出的紅燈,就是等等 production code 要完成的 #目標」
test-frist 從來都只是 TDD 其中一個小小的衍生產物,而不是全貌。TDD, 測試驅動開發 從來都是一種開發方法,而不是測試方法。
總有些人老愛把 TDD 拿來跟測試相提並論,就總是喜歡把 test-first 當作靶子打,覺得違反人性跟直覺,覺得先寫測試在很多情況下是浪費時間或是不 work,可能拿來跟一堆測試的方法論相提並論,或總是只拿回歸測試的效益來當作 TDD 的整體。抑或是陷入 isolation unit test 與 integration test (其實就是非 isolation 等級、有實際依賴的自動測試)之爭。

要比較正確看待 TDD 的角度,首先要知道它是幫助開發的、它是一種開發方式(當然不是唯一一種,甚至也不會是最好的一種,因為根本沒有最好,只有剛好)
接著要了解 TDD 可能用 IPO 模型還比較貼切,input-process-output,在你開發任何功能之前,你總要先想過這件事。而先想這件事,才是 TDD 的最基本精神。
接著是怎麼把你想好的東西,變成可執行的 spec,我們只是用測試程式來「描述」你腦袋中的「IPO模型」,把 process 的過程當作一個黑箱子。
而這個 IPO 模型在結合成「使用情境」,就會帶來「高易用性 API 的好處」,只有在一開始就先想好怎麼給別人用,最後才會好用。所謂的一開始想好,指的不是預先設計一堆 class,而是 input/output 想清楚期待(一般會結合實例化需求,搭配 Given/When/Then 的 gherkin style 來把前置條件、資料、前提想好,當發生什麼事,應該是怎樣的結果),然後描述它。在紅燈定義清楚目標,綠燈完成 input/output 關係且沒弄壞前面的所有情境後,來針對 process 進行重構(事實上 Kent Beck 的 TDD by Example 更多是用 refactor 來 #完成 process。

## 戰 TDD 之前該先做好的功課
要戰 TDD,是不是至少要把 Kent Beck 的 TDD by Example 看完?
要戰 TDD,請不要拿它跟測試方法論來比,那只是一下就被人看破手腳。因為它是個開發方法論。
要戰 TDD,請不要把它的好處只限縮在跟回歸測試、自動測試的比較,因為那只是它的衍生好處,當你試過在白海報紙上 TDD 就懂,TDD 是在釐清你的思緒的同時,又可以以終為始,確保你在 production code 的每一個動作都是為了滿足某個期待的情境。
要戰 TDD,請不要去把 單元測試、整合測試捲進來,那是測試的顆粒度,那是測試的分類,TDD 從來都不是只能限於單元測試。
要戰 TDD,請不要在那邊戰他是 bottom-up ,是直接從程式/class 的角度出發,事實上 TDD 既不是 bottom-up, 也不是 top-down, (書裡面就有講這件事咩),實務上的 TDD 結合倫敦派(GOOS)跟芝加哥派(Classic TDD),會更像 Outside-In 的進行方式,先定義好驗收情境,接著從最外部(也就是使用者看得到的部份)一路把依賴往另一邊的系統邊界推,直到推到系統以外的依賴資源(persistence 或 external API/service)

要戰 TDD,請不要只關注在 test-frist,因為他只是用 test 來幫助你 think-first,不要邊寫邊想。然後不要過份依賴或相信你腦袋的能力,把你想好的東西具體化出來,最好可以被直接執行,最好除了你以外每個人執行出來的結果都會一樣(不管是對的,還是錯的)
要戰 TDD, 請不要把論點放在見樹不見林,如果你有看 TDD by Example 的 Part 1, Part 2 那兩個加起來共 24 個章節,就知道一開始就得把當下想到的全貌紀錄在一個「紙本」的 backlog (所謂的紙本,只是要講這並不依賴於任何工具)
而這個需求輪廓的全貌,會隨著你逐漸完成一部分一部分的情境,設計逐漸浮現後,而隨時跟著增減調整。
但不代表 TDD 就是先想到一個測試案例,就直接先幹下去了,那根本是亂搞。
以上這些,都還不是在列 TDD 的好處,而是針對那些從來沒搞懂 TDD 但又愛戰 TDD 的人一點提醒,你戰的很可能是「你誤解的 TDD」。

For the first time in about a year, I made "Addictive Deep-fried Broccoli."
It was surprisingly well received by people all over the world, and
they say "It's better than French fries!" or "I make it many times!"
or even "My son who doesn't like broccoli loves it now!"
The outside is crispy and the inside is fluffy and delicious, but the
batter has an addictive flavor that makes it easy to eat a whole bunch
of them.
You may think it's high in calories because it's deep-fried, but using
rice oil makes it healthy, and the sugar content is very low, so it's
good for people on a sugar restriction diet ♪
If you've never seen this before, or even if you haven't seen it in a
while It's really easy and delicious, so please try making it!
